Description

  • The present invention relates to a machine for instantly producing and dispensing beverages having premixable concentrated components which can be diluted with water and the like, pre-packaged in box-like refills. A machine of the kind is disclosed in document WO 9 937 577 A, according to the preamble of claim 1.
  • Machines for instantly producing and dispensing beverages composed of a part of concentrate of flavor-providing substance, and a part of dilution liquid, generally constituted by water, have long been used.
  • The concentrated substances are packaged during production in conventional box-like packages, usually made of cardboard, which are used on the machines by an operator who, before starting operation of said machines, opens the packages and transfers their content into appropriately provided containment tanks.
  • Each tank can be paired with a second tank which contains dilution water or is connected, by means of an appropriate duct, to a dispenser tap, upstream of which there is also provided a second water feed pipe being directly connected to the normal user supply line.
  • This prior art suffers from a substantial drawback, consisting of the fact that handling of the box-like packages by the assigned operators provides no assurance as to the overall hygiene of the beverage: bacterial contaminations of various kinds can in fact occur during the opening and transfer operations.
  • Moreover, said handling requires availability of time on the part of the operator, who has to perform a number of required actions in order to feed each time the machines when the concentrate packages are used up.
  • The aim of the present invention is to solve the above-noted drawbacks of the conventional art, by providing a machine for instantly producing and dispensing beverages having premixable concentrated components which can be diluted with water and the like, pre-packaged in pierceable box-like refills, which requires minimal handling on the part of the operators, without such handling being in any case able to cause bacterial contamination, such handling being completed in an extremely short time.
  • This aim and this and other objects are achieved by a machine for instantly producing and dispensing beverages having premixable concentrated components which can be diluted with water and the like, pre-packaged in pierceable box-like refills, said machine being constituted by a box-like frame which is divided into at least two regions, a first region for containing cooling elements and a second one for accommodating said refills of concentrated components, wherein the machine has, in said second region, at least one modular support for inserting said box-like refills which is provided with means for retaining said refills by contact characterized in that said modular support is also provided with piercing means which cooperate with said retention means and are connected to a suction element which is interconnected to a mixing tank arranged upstream of a conventional dispensing tap, at least one second duct for feeding dilution water or the like leading into said tank.

  • With reference to the figures, 1 designates a machine for instantly producing and dispensing beverages having premixable concentrated components which can be diluted with water and the like, pre-packaged in pierceable box-like refills 2.
  • The machine 1 is constituted by a box-like frame which is divided into at least two regions 1a and 1b: a first region for containing conventional cooling elements and a second one for accommodating the refills 2 of concentrated components.
  • In said second region 1b, the machine 1 has at least one modular support 3 for inserting the box-like refills 2; said support is provided with means 4 for retaining the refills by contact, and with piercing means 5 which functionally cooperate with the retention means 4 and are connected to a suction element 6 being connected, by means of a first duct 7, to a mixing tank 8 being provided with a dispensing port 8a in a downward region; a second duct 9 for feeding dilution water or a similar liquid also leads into the tank 8.
  • The base 3a of the modular support 3 is slightly inclined in order to insert and rest the refills 2 in a slightly reclined position in order to make their content flow towards a lower edge, and is substantially constituted by a box-like receptacle which is composed of said base 3a and two side walls 3b; its shape substantially duplicates the shape of the box-like refills 2, and it is provided with a front wall which is open to allow the insertion or extraction of said refills.
  • The means 4 for retaining the box-like refills 2 are constituted by a lid 3c which is provided with means 10 for adjustable coupling to the walls 3b of the receptacle 3 and has, on its lower face for contact with said refills 2, at least one sucker element 11 for hermetic resting on the opposite upper faces of said refills 2; the sucker element 11 is provided with a short neck 11a which protrudes upwards, passes through the lid 3c and is axially traversed by a through channel 11b.
  • The piercing means 5 are constituted by a rigid tube 12 which is slightly longer than the height of the refills 2; an end 12a of said tube adapted to pierce said refills has a sharp tapering portion, and the opposite end is fitted onto a duct 13 for connection to said suction element 6.
  • The tube 12 can be inserted hermetically in the through channel 11b of the neck 11a and can be inserted through said neck into the box-like refill 2 after piercing the wall of the refill.
  • The suction element 6 is constituted, in the preferred embodiment of the invention, by a pump 6a of the peristaltic type.
  • The mixing tank 8 can be removably fitted on the frame of the machine 1, by interposing quick-coupling means 14 which are substantially constituted by a coupling of the so-called bayonet type between the inlet of said tank and the frame.
  • An element 15 for stirring and shredding the lumps and pulp of the concentrated components is also fitted inside the mixing tank 8; said element 15 is constituted by a shaft 16 which protrudes from a motor drive assembly 17 of its own which is arranged in an upward region, and a plurality of cutters 18 with radial blades 18a and a rotor 19 with vanes are mounted at the free end and coaxially in succession on said shaft; the rotor is mounted at the tip.
  • A tank 20 for accumulating water for dilution or a similar liquid is fitted in the second region 1b of the frame, in a rearward position with respect to the receptacle 3; the tank 20 is provided with means 21 for constantly maintaining the static head of the dilution water or the like.
  • Said means 21 are constituted by a second open-top tank 22 which is rigidly fitted in the internal upper region of said tank 20 and is provided, in a downward region, with a discharge port 23 which leads into the mixing tank 8 through the second duct 9; the end of a duct 24 for feeding dilution water or the like also leads into the second tank 22.
  • The tank 20 is also provided with coil-shaped cooling means 25 which can be immersed in the dilution water or the like.
  • The adjustable coupling means 10 are constituted by corresponding knobs 26 which can be tightened in vertical slotted seats 27 formed in the side walls 3b of the receptacle 3.
  • The operation of the invention is as follows: an operator places a box-like refill 2 in the receptacle 3, inserting it snugly between the walls 3b of said receptacle.
  • Advantageously, the inclination of the base 3a allows to keep the concentrate collected towards the edge of the refill 2 that is directed towards the inside of the machine 1 even when said concentrate decreases to a small amount.
  • The operator then applies the lid 3c on top of the walls 3b, lowering it until the sucker element 11 rests and adheres against the upper face of the refill 2.
  • Once this position has been reached, the lid 3c is coupled by acting on the knobs 26.
  • Then the operator inserts the rigid tube 12 in the through channel 11b, whose diameter is advantageously calibrated so that said tube 12 forms a seal in sliding; through the channel 11b, the tube reaches and pierces the box-like refill 2 with its own sharp end 12a.
  • The operator then completes insertion, without however making contact with the contents of the refill 2, until said end reaches the bottom of the refill 2, or more specifically arrives proximate to the internal edge towards which the concentrate collects.
  • In this manner, the machine 1 is ready to dispense the beverage with the maximum assurance of hygiene.
  • When a consumer requests it, the operator activates the peristaltic pump 6a, which produces suction in the duct 13 connected to the tube 12 and draws through it a preset dose of concentrate which is sent towards the mixing tank 8.
  • At the same time, the equally preset amount of dilution water is drawn from the normal user mains or from the tank 20 by way of a conventional electric valve 29 which reaches the mixing tank 8 by means of the second duct 9.
  • The amalgamation of the components of the beverage then occurs within said tank; this operation is completed by the rotation of the shaft 16 and the intervention of the blades 18a and of the vane-fitted rotor 19, which provide the actual mixing and breaking up of the pulp of the concentrate (which is usually very dense) and of any lumps or pieces of natural substance that were present in it from packaging.
  • The beverage is then dispensed through the appropriately provided port 8a.
  • It is noted that the dilution water can arrive directly, as mentioned, from the normal user line or can also be contained in the tank 20 after being transferred into it.
  • However, in order to maintain a constant static head and ultimately maintain the correct stoichiometric composition between the concentrate and the dilution water, it is possible to install inside the tank 20 an open-top tank 22 into which the duct 24 that arrives from a conventional submersed pump 28 leads; the volume of water inside said tank 22 is thus kept substantially constant even during the dispensing of the beverage, and the static head, which is also constant, ensures that the beverage has no imbalances between the volumes of the two components that reach the mixing tank 8.
  • It is also possible to arrange in the tank 20 a cooling coil 25 in order to keep the dilution water, and ultimately the dispensed beverage, pleasantly cool.
